Breakfast Quesadilla

Breakfast Quesadilla

A warm and crispy breakfast quesadilla filled with fluffy scrambled eggs, melted cheese, and savory sausage, perfect for busy mornings or relaxed brunches.

Ingredients

  • 2 large flour tortillas
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 cup cooked breakfast sausage, crumbled
  • 1 tablespoon butter
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/8 teaspoon black pepper

Instructions

  1. Crack the eggs into a bowl, add salt and black pepper, and whisk until smooth.
  2. Heat a nonstick skillet over medium heat and melt the butter evenly.
  3. Pour in the eggs and cook gently, stirring until just set, then remove and set aside.
  4. Place one tortilla in the same skillet and sprinkle half of the cheese evenly.
  5. Add the cooked eggs and sausage, spreading them evenly.
  6. Top with the remaining cheese and place the second tortilla on top.
  7. Cook for 2 to 3 minutes per side until golden brown and the cheese is fully melted.
  8. Remove from the skillet, let rest briefly, slice into wedges, and serve warm.

Notes

  • Cook eggs on medium low heat to keep them soft and fluffy.
  • Use freshly shredded cheese for the best melt.
  • Reheat leftovers in a skillet to keep the tortilla crispy.
